✏️ Spring Break Camp Description 

8:30am to 11:30am      K-2nd

 1:00pm to 4:00pm   3rd-5th 

The Spring Break Literacy Camp is a fun, engaging half-day experience designed to keep students learning, thinking, and growing during the break—without overwhelming them.

This camp blends literacy, creativity, and hands-on learning to help students strengthen reading and writing skills while building confidence and enjoying school in a new way.

Students will:

  • Strengthen reading comprehension and vocabulary

  • Practice writing through creative and engaging activities

  • Build confidence as readers and learners

  • Collaborate with peers in a supportive environment

  • Learn through games, discussion, and hands-on projects

This is not test prep—and not daycare.
It’s intentional enrichment designed to support academic growth while keeping learning fun.

📌 Please note: Food is not provided. Students should bring a snack and water.

 

📘 Summer Camp Description

The NLI Summer Literacy Camp is a half-day academic enrichment program designed to help students maintain and strengthen literacy skills while building confidence and a love for learning.

Through engaging lessons, interactive activities, and small-group support, students will continue developing essential reading and writing skills in a fun, supportive environment.

Students will:

  • Improve reading comprehension and fluency

  • Expand vocabulary and language skills

  • Strengthen writing through creative expression

  • Participate in collaborative learning experiences

  • Build confidence as independent learners

Our summer camp is ideal for families looking to prevent summer learning loss while keeping students motivated and engaged.

📌 Food is not provided. Students should bring a snack and water each day.
